## 🔔 About
StyloMetrix is a tool for creating **text representations** as **StyloMetrix vectors**. Each metric in vector quantifies a linguistic feature in text. Therefore a detailed information of the style of text can be translated to numeric values and used for - whatever you want!

The metrics are:
- **interpretable** - each metric represents an aspect of linguistic knowledge
- **normalized** - metrics express number of ocurrences of given feature per number of tokens in text, which lets us escape scaling effect in texts of different lengths
- **reproducible** - values of metrics can be recalculated or even counted manually giving always the same output. The representation doesn't depend on any random factor or seeding
- **customizable** - if your needs exceed the scope of built-in metrics, create your own! Don't forget to share your work and contribute to the community of StyloMetrix!

A StyloMetrix vector can be used as:
- **stylometric signature** that encodes the writing style of the author and the genre 
- input for classifiers of **supervised** or **unsupervised learning**, for example Random Forest classifier or feature selection algorithms
- values for **statistical analyses in science**
- set of linguistic data for manual reference

The tool offers **customization of vectors** by selecting from built-in metrics or **creating new metrics** according to user's needs. We provide a user-friendly interface to support these tasks. See instructions below! ⬇

Currently StyloMetrix is available for **English**, **German**, **Polish**, **Russian**  and **Ukrainian** language.

## 🔨 Installation

### 1. Install spaCy 
Install `spacy` according to [spaCy install instructions](https://spacy.io/usage) 

### 2. Install model

▶ **For Polish**:

[Download and install model](http://mozart.ipipan.waw.pl/~rtuora/spacy/) `pl_nask` `v0.0.7`

📍 `pl_nask` is the new [HerBERT](https://github.com/allegro/HerBERT) based model from IPI PAN, requires `spacy==3.3`
```bash
python -m pip install <PATH_TO_MODEL/pl_nask-0.0.7.tar.gz> 
```
▶ **For other languages**:

- For English install `en_core_web_trf` from [spaCy install instructions](https://spacy.io/usage)
- For German install `de_core_news_lg` from [spaCy install instructions](https://spacy.io/usage)
- For Russian install `ru_core_news_lg` from [spaCy install instructions](https://spacy.io/usage)
- For Ukrainian install `uk_core_web_trf` from [spaCy install instructions](https://spacy.io/usage)


### 3. Install StyloMetrix
```bash
pip install stylo_metrix
```

## 🪁 How to use
1. Get your texts and import StyloMetrix:
```python
import stylo_metrix as sm

texts = ['Panno święta, co Jasnej bronisz Częstochowy I w Ostrej świecisz Bramie!',
        'Ofiarowany, martwą podniosłem powiekę; I zaraz mogłem pieszo, do Twych świątyń progu...',
        'W ludziach straty nie było. Ale wszystkie ławy Miały zwichnione nogi;']
```
2. Use StyloMetrix object for this texts:
```python
stylo = sm.StyloMetrix('pl')
metrics = stylo.transform(texts)
print(metrics)
```
3. Your results is now in `metrics` object.

That's it! Find out about more usages and customization options in [notebook tutorial](examples/Tutorial.ipynb).
